Output ede8a175eb91eebe880bf6c1f25238ec98d10523226e3c265eb295bb794048f5:32

value
314424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c9e9af5bf7714f11abee032423f8b845194d43a OP_EQUAL
address
3Fy9LZQjBfzs9H9HtYzWf9RtAyMVNeSrDQ
transaction
ede8a175eb91eebe880bf6c1f25238ec98d10523226e3c265eb295bb794048f5
confirmations
276111
spent
true